基于asp.net的網(wǎng)絡(luò)教學(xué)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)

基于asp.net的網(wǎng)絡(luò)教學(xué)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)

ID:11810115

大?。?8.00 KB

頁(yè)數(shù):13頁(yè)

時(shí)間:2018-07-14

基于asp.net的網(wǎng)絡(luò)教學(xué)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)_第1頁(yè)
基于asp.net的網(wǎng)絡(luò)教學(xué)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)_第2頁(yè)
基于asp.net的網(wǎng)絡(luò)教學(xué)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)_第3頁(yè)
基于asp.net的網(wǎng)絡(luò)教學(xué)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)_第4頁(yè)
基于asp.net的網(wǎng)絡(luò)教學(xué)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)_第5頁(yè)
資源描述:

《基于asp.net的網(wǎng)絡(luò)教學(xué)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)》由會(huì)員上傳分享,免費(fèi)在線閱讀,更多相關(guān)內(nèi)容在教育資源-天天文庫(kù)

1、基于ASP.NET的網(wǎng)絡(luò)教學(xué)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)2006年第lO期福建電腦125基于ASP.NET的網(wǎng)絡(luò)教學(xué)系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)胡慧蓉.張建華(廣東商學(xué)院信息系廣東廣州510320)【摘要】:信息技術(shù)的發(fā)展對(duì)現(xiàn)代遠(yuǎn)程教育的開展起到了積極的促進(jìn)作用,本文結(jié)合《數(shù)據(jù)庫(kù)原理》這門課程,利用ASP.NET枝術(shù)和SQLServer開發(fā)了一個(gè)完全基于數(shù)據(jù)庫(kù)的網(wǎng)絡(luò)教學(xué)系統(tǒng),具有很強(qiáng)的交互性和可維護(hù)t1"2-.【關(guān)鍵詞】:網(wǎng)絡(luò)教學(xué);ASP.NET;B/S1.引言Intemet技術(shù)的快速發(fā)展為信息的傳播提供了最為廣泛快捷的手段.數(shù)據(jù)庫(kù)技術(shù)的發(fā)展為信息的交互提供了一?個(gè)更加便利的平臺(tái).而Inter

2、net技術(shù)和數(shù)據(jù)庫(kù)技術(shù)的綜合應(yīng)用為網(wǎng)上教學(xué)系統(tǒng)的發(fā)展提供了一個(gè)新的發(fā)展機(jī)遇如何結(jié)合這兩項(xiàng)技術(shù)開發(fā)一個(gè)高效,高質(zhì)量,易于維護(hù)的網(wǎng)上教學(xué)系統(tǒng)成為網(wǎng)絡(luò)教育的一大熱點(diǎn).《數(shù)據(jù)庫(kù)原理》作為計(jì)算機(jī)等有關(guān)專業(yè)必修的一門重要的專業(yè)技術(shù)課程,是信息系統(tǒng)學(xué)科的一門核心課程.數(shù)據(jù)庫(kù)課程涉及的概念多.信息量大.傳統(tǒng)的教學(xué)方法和手段已不能適應(yīng)發(fā)展的需要.本文結(jié)合lntemet技術(shù)和數(shù)據(jù)庫(kù)技術(shù).利用.NET技術(shù)SQLServer開發(fā)了一個(gè)完全基于數(shù)據(jù)庫(kù)的《數(shù)據(jù)庫(kù)原理》網(wǎng)上教學(xué)系統(tǒng).該系統(tǒng)的章節(jié)導(dǎo)航條以及章節(jié)內(nèi)容都采用存取數(shù)據(jù)庫(kù)中的內(nèi)容的方式來動(dòng)態(tài)生成,所以具有易維護(hù).操作簡(jiǎn)便.功能強(qiáng)大的特點(diǎn)2

3、.網(wǎng)絡(luò)教學(xué)系統(tǒng)總體結(jié)構(gòu)基于ASP.NET的網(wǎng)絡(luò)教學(xué)系統(tǒng)采用三層B/S體系結(jié)構(gòu).盤lI圖2.1所示.第1層是用戶界面層.即客戶瀏覽器.它是用戶與整個(gè)系統(tǒng)的接口客戶的應(yīng)用程序精簡(jiǎn)到一個(gè)通用的瀏覽器軟件.如微軟公司的IE等.瀏覽器將HTML代碼轉(zhuǎn)化成圖文并茂的網(wǎng)頁(yè).網(wǎng)頁(yè)還具備一定的交互功能.允許用戶輸入信息提交給后臺(tái).并提出處理請(qǐng)求第2層是業(yè)務(wù)邏輯層.實(shí)現(xiàn)業(yè)務(wù)規(guī)則.凋用Web服務(wù)器.客戶機(jī)的后臺(tái)即是Web服務(wù)器.它將啟動(dòng)相應(yīng)的進(jìn)程來響應(yīng)客戶機(jī)的請(qǐng)求.利朋ASP.NET動(dòng)態(tài)生成~串HTML代碼.其中嵌入處理的結(jié)果.返回給客戶機(jī)的瀏覽器第3層是數(shù)據(jù)層.數(shù)據(jù)層是整個(gè)系統(tǒng)的基礎(chǔ).

4、它由戶信息數(shù)據(jù)庫(kù),教學(xué)資源數(shù)據(jù)庫(kù),考試信息數(shù)據(jù)庫(kù),知識(shí)結(jié)構(gòu)數(shù)據(jù)庫(kù)4部分組成圈seg,rm∞r(nóng)耐.瓿ii]廠擊i]廠硎]i筇l,bH日井鼎JIl目±ⅢlI匝蠢面口I坐塵冀I壓西lI3.系統(tǒng)功能描述系統(tǒng)從邏輯上分為三個(gè)子系統(tǒng):學(xué)生子系統(tǒng).教師子系統(tǒng).系統(tǒng)管理子系統(tǒng).用戶通過客戶端瀏覽器,根據(jù)不同的身份驗(yàn)證.分別進(jìn)入不同的子系統(tǒng).如圖3.1所示.由于教師子系統(tǒng)和學(xué)生子系統(tǒng)的操作是交互的.因此在具體實(shí)現(xiàn)上是一致的,下面重點(diǎn)介紹幾個(gè)主要子系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)fl1自主學(xué)習(xí)子系統(tǒng)《數(shù)據(jù)庫(kù)原理》網(wǎng)絡(luò)教學(xué)系統(tǒng).以高等教育出版社,王珊等編寫的《數(shù)據(jù)庫(kù)系統(tǒng)概論》為教學(xué)設(shè)計(jì)的藍(lán)本,根據(jù)現(xiàn)代教

5、學(xué)設(shè)計(jì)原則進(jìn)行了整理充分利用文本,圖形,圖像,動(dòng)畫,聲音等媒體.構(gòu)成了較為合理的教學(xué)系統(tǒng)結(jié)構(gòu).呈現(xiàn)的內(nèi)容不是文字教材的翻版.而是指南式和導(dǎo)航式的.所有的教學(xué)素材都表示成網(wǎng)頁(yè)的形式.網(wǎng)頁(yè)中的超鏈接為我們?cè)O(shè)計(jì)導(dǎo)航式的內(nèi)容呈現(xiàn)系統(tǒng)提供圖3.1網(wǎng)絡(luò)教學(xué)系統(tǒng)功能結(jié)構(gòu)了方便.利用樹狀結(jié)構(gòu)搭建課程內(nèi)容總體框架,借助網(wǎng)狀結(jié)構(gòu)實(shí)現(xiàn)知識(shí)點(diǎn)的前后參照,方便學(xué)生進(jìn)行信息瀏覽與搜索的同時(shí).義不至于讓學(xué)生在漫無目的的瀏覽中迷失方向教學(xué)內(nèi)容設(shè)置以數(shù)據(jù)模型為核心.以關(guān)系數(shù)據(jù)模型為重點(diǎn)逐步深入展開.涌蓋數(shù)據(jù)庫(kù)原理,數(shù)據(jù)庫(kù)設(shè)計(jì)和應(yīng)用技術(shù),每個(gè)章節(jié)的后面有一定的作業(yè).學(xué)生可以將完成的作業(yè)上傳給授課教師.

6、每章都配有課堂自我測(cè)試題及其參考答案,學(xué)完一章后.可以進(jìn)行在線練習(xí),這樣.學(xué)生便于檢查自己的學(xué)習(xí)情況.r21答疑子系統(tǒng)答疑是網(wǎng)上教學(xué)最具有潛力和特色的一面輔導(dǎo)答疑是獲得學(xué)生反饋信息的重要手段.是構(gòu)建以--學(xué)"為中心現(xiàn)代教學(xué)環(huán)境的關(guān)鍵環(huán)節(jié).傳統(tǒng)的課堂教學(xué),學(xué)生多老師少,教師沒有時(shí)問和精力同時(shí)應(yīng)對(duì)太多的學(xué)生.而且.由于教師和學(xué)生之間的地位差異.面對(duì)面的環(huán)境使學(xué)生很難以平等的方式與教師進(jìn)行交流.在網(wǎng)上.學(xué)生和教師,學(xué)生與學(xué)生之間以方便的各抒己見,相互切磋.另一方面,借助留言.學(xué)生把學(xué)習(xí)中遇到的問題提交給教師.教師定期地對(duì)學(xué)生的問題進(jìn)行整理,對(duì)普遍性問題的解答可以用廣播方式

7、發(fā)送到每個(gè)學(xué)生的信箱.對(duì)個(gè)別性問題可以作針對(duì)性的解答.避免了教師總是重復(fù)性地回答相似問題而帶來的煩惱,節(jié)省了教師的時(shí)問.本系統(tǒng)采用實(shí)時(shí)答疑和異步答疑相結(jié)合的方式.為學(xué)生提供更全面的答疑.整個(gè)答疑子系統(tǒng)包括:智能答疑系統(tǒng).電子郵件答疑.BBS答疑社區(qū).實(shí)時(shí)討論區(qū).學(xué)生對(duì)所遇到的問題,可以通過智能答疑系統(tǒng).搜索到相應(yīng)問題的解答.也可以向授課老師的郵箱發(fā)郵件以等待回答.這方面主要采用的技術(shù)有全文檢索,語(yǔ)義網(wǎng)絡(luò)匹配,關(guān)鍵鬩索引等.按照檢索內(nèi)容相關(guān)程度,將問題的解答自動(dòng)呈現(xiàn)給學(xué)生.學(xué)生也可以將問題貼在BBS答疑社區(qū)以等待教師或感興趣的同學(xué)的回答:還可以直接加入實(shí)時(shí)討論區(qū).

當(dāng)前文檔最多預(yù)覽五頁(yè),下載文檔查看全文

此文檔下載收益歸作者所有

當(dāng)前文檔最多預(yù)覽五頁(yè),下載文檔查看全文
溫馨提示:
1. 部分包含數(shù)學(xué)公式或PPT動(dòng)畫的文件,查看預(yù)覽時(shí)可能會(huì)顯示錯(cuò)亂或異常,文件下載后無此問題,請(qǐng)放心下載。
2. 本文檔由用戶上傳,版權(quán)歸屬用戶,天天文庫(kù)負(fù)責(zé)整理代發(fā)布。如果您對(duì)本文檔版權(quán)有爭(zhēng)議請(qǐng)及時(shí)聯(lián)系客服。
3. 下載前請(qǐng)仔細(xì)閱讀文檔內(nèi)容,確認(rèn)文檔內(nèi)容符合您的需求后進(jìn)行下載,若出現(xiàn)內(nèi)容與標(biāo)題不符可向本站投訴處理。
4. 下載文檔時(shí)可能由于網(wǎng)絡(luò)波動(dòng)等原因無法下載或下載錯(cuò)誤,付費(fèi)完成后未能成功下載的用戶請(qǐng)聯(lián)系客服處理。